HV Engineer

Reporting to the Contracts Engineer, the HV Engineer will play a key role in delivering high-quality projects and ensuring client requirements are met at every stage. You will be responsible for producing and reviewing technically accurate documentation, overseeing onsite operations, and ensuring all work is completed to the highest quality and safety standards.
Key Responsibilities
• Lead the planning, organisation, technical approval, and operational delivery of assigned works
• Manage staff performance, behaviour, and wellbeing within your team
• Take ownership of the onsite customer experience, ensuring client expectations are met or exceeded
• Provide technical support to clients and the CRS, resolving queries and issues efficiently
• Undertake site surveys at client request in line with RFQ procedures, collating all required information and feeding back to the CRS
• Support the CRS with client queries, revisions, and amendments in a timely and professional manner
• Effectively manage your time on site, delegating tasks where appropriate to allow availability for technical support
• Ensure works are planned and organised in a timely manner, with teams fully prepared, including liaison with clients and subcontractors
• Coordinate with the CRS to organise collection and delivery of materials and equipment, delegating where appropriate
• Plan, manage, and oversee the successful, safe, and efficient execution of works
• Undertake and manage electrical engineering works specific to client, site, and project requirements, including but not limited to:
Switching
Protection testing
Commissioning
Fault finding and diagnostics
Relay installations
HV cable testing
• Ensure Toolbox Talks are delivered, and on site safety assessments are completed and communicated to the working party
• Work in accordance with RAMS, problem solving with the client where deviations are absolutely necessary
• Set teams to work safely with clear task delegation and adherence to health and safety requirements
• Ensure all works are delivered safely, correctly, and cost effectively in line with company and client expectations
• Ensure operational staff comply with all policies, procedures, and Electrical Safety Rules
• Comply with Health & Safety policies and support both PTL and clients in achieving safe systems of work
• Liaise with clients onsite to communicate progress, confirm requirements, and record any changes
• Ensure any on site amendments and additional costs are communicated to the CRS
• Manage suppliers, subcontractors, and materials effectively
• Ensure all onsite documentation is complete, accurate, and submitted promptly to enable timely delivery to the client
• Highlight and report defects to the CRS using appropriate systems, providing technical input where required
• Attend and successfully complete all required training and development
• Participate in call out duty as required
Skills and Experience
• Electrical Engineering background (HNC or equivalent experience)
• Experience with HV & LV Maintenance
• Electrical Installation / Testing experience
• 18th Edition qualification
• IOSH Managing Safely
• Strong teamwork and collaboration
• Being approachable, a good listener, and an effective communicator
• A willingness to share knowledge and understanding
• A drive for continuous improvement and high standards
• Strong problem solving skills, offering expertise and solutions
• Delivering excellent client service
• Taking ownership and accountability for actions
